No, the recognition sites for both BanHI and for Bcll have been destroyed, 7012Fall20037.012 Fall 2003 2 Question 1, continued c) ii) If the DNA shown on the previous page in (c) was cut with BclI, how many DNA fragment would you expect? Write out the sequence of these double-stranded DNA fragments. 2 fragments. C D 5’ ATTGAGGATCCGTAATGTGTCCT 3’ 5’ GATCACGCTCCACG 3’ 3’ TAACTCCTAGGCATTACACAGGACTAG 5’ 3’ TGCGAGGTGC 5’ d) You can ligate a restriction fragment produced in (c, i) to one produced in (c, ii). Write out the sequence of the resulting fragment. A + B 5’ ATTGAGGATCCGTAATGTGTCCTGATCCGTAATGTGTCCTGATCACGCTCCACG 3’ 3’ TAACTCCTAGGCATTACACAGGACTAGGCATTACACAGGACTAGTGCGAGGTGC 5’ or A + D 5’ ATTGAGGATCACGCTCCACG 3’ 3’ TAACTCCTAGTGCGAGGTGC 5’ or B + C or B + D e) Could you cut the fragment from (d) with either BamHI or BclI? Explain. No, the recognition sites for both BamHI and for BclI have been destroyed
